Groupe Minoteries SA is a Switzerland-based industrial milling group specializing in the processing and commercialization of cereals and plant-based raw materials sourced primarily from Swiss agriculture. Its core business focuses on the production and sale of milled flour, grains, organic flours, mixtures, breakfast cereals, muesli, coatings, seeds, flakes, extruded products, breadcrumbs, and panades. The company operates five domestic production sites and diversifies through subsidiaries like Mino-Flour for flour supply, Bruggmuhle Goldach AG AG Intermill for baker services and marketing, Steiner Muhle AG for cereals and oilseeds processing, and Bonvita AG for breadcrumbs production. Groupe Minoteries SA serves artisan bakers, gastronomy, industrial clients, and retail sectors with customized solutions, including product development in test bakeries, quality assurance, private label support, and collaborative promotions. Founded in 1885 and headquartered in Granges-près-Marnand, it employs around 292 people and plays a key role in Switzerland's food processing industry, particularly flour milling and grain products. Sales are concentrated domestically, reflecting its commitment to local sourcing and B2B partnerships.
